Why you should build a customer advisory board

Building a customer advisory board (CAB) can be a transformative step for businesses looking to enhance their products, improve customer satisfaction, and drive growth. By leveraging the insights and feedback of key customers, companies can create a feedback loop that informs strategic decisions and fosters a deeper connection with their audience. Below are several compelling reasons to establish a customer advisory board, along with best practices for implementation.

1. Gain Valuable Insights

One of the primary benefits of a customer advisory board is the opportunity to gain valuable insights directly from your customers. CAB members are often your most engaged and knowledgeable customers, providing feedback on product features, usability, and market trends.

When you listen to these insights, you can identify pain points and opportunities for innovation. For example, if your CAB suggests features that would enhance user experience, implementing these ideas can lead to improved customer satisfaction and retention.

2. Enhance Customer Relationships

Creating a customer advisory board fosters stronger relationships with your customers. By involving them in the decision-making process, you show that you value their opinions and are committed to meeting their needs. This engagement can lead to increased loyalty and advocacy for your business.

3. Drive Product Development

A customer advisory board can play a crucial role in driving product development. By involving customers early in the development process, you can ensure that your products meet their expectations and solve real-world problems. This approach reduces the risk of launching products that may not resonate with your target audience.

For instance, companies that incorporate CAB feedback during product design often see smoother launches and higher adoption rates. This is particularly important in competitive markets where customer preferences can shift rapidly.

4. Strategic Planning and Direction

Customer advisory boards can also contribute to strategic planning. By engaging with your CAB, you can gather insights about market trends, customer behavior, and competitive landscapes. This information is invaluable when crafting your business strategy and identifying areas for growth.

Below is a table summarizing how a CAB can impact different strategic areas:

Strategic Area Impact of CAB
Product Development Informed product features based on customer feedback.
Marketing Strategy Enhanced messaging based on customer needs and preferences.
Customer Retention Improved satisfaction leads to higher retention rates.
Market Expansion Insights on new markets or segments to target.

5. Foster Innovation

Innovation is key to staying competitive in today’s fast-paced business environment. A customer advisory board can serve as a catalyst for innovation by encouraging open dialogue about emerging trends and technologies. CAB meetings can be a brainstorming space where innovative ideas can flourish.

When customers share their experiences and challenges, they may also inspire new product ideas or service enhancements. This collaborative approach to innovation can help your business stay ahead of the curve and position itself as a market leader.

6. Increase Accountability

Establishing a customer advisory board can also increase accountability within your organization. By committing to regular meetings and follow-ups, you create a structure that ensures your team is responsive to customer feedback. This accountability can lead to improved performance across various departments, from product development to customer service.

Moreover, when customers see that their feedback leads to tangible changes, it reinforces their trust in your brand. This trust is essential for building a long-term relationship and can enhance your overall brand reputation.

7. Develop a Competitive Advantage

Incorporating customer feedback into your business strategy can provide a significant competitive advantage. Understanding your customers’ needs better than your competitors allows you to tailor your offerings and marketing efforts effectively.

As you refine your products and services based on CAB insights, you differentiate yourself in the market. This differentiation can lead to increased market share and improved profitability, which are key goals in any business strategy.
